The notion that buying a number of tickets ensures a higher chance of profitable is one other prevalent fantasy. While it’s true that buying more tickets increases the likelihood of winning compared to purchasing only one, the increase is usually marginal in the grand scheme of things. For example, if a lottery recreation has odds of 1 in 292 million, buying ten tickets reduces the chances to approximately 1 in 29.2 million—a slight enchancment, but nonetheless extraordinarily unlikely. As per information from the National Lottery within the UK, the odds of winning huge aren’t significantly altered by buying a plethora of tickets.

Lotteries could be categorized into differing kinds, every with various odds. The hottest sorts embrace traditional games like Powerball and Mega Millions, in addition to scratch-off tickets. Powerball, for example, offers two units of numbers to select from and a massive jackpot, but its odds of profitable the jackpot stand at 1 in 292.2 million. In contrast, scratch-off tickets typically have higher odds of successful smaller prizes but can nonetheless vary from 1 in 4 to as high as 1 in 10, depending on the ticket. Understanding the sort of lottery being performed is crucial, as it directly influences the odds of successful and, consequently, the methods players might adopt.
Several jackpots have reached monumental heights, capturing the common public’s creativeness. As of now, the biggest jackpot recorded in history was the $1.586 billion Powerball draw on January 13, 2016. This outstanding prize was break up among three winners, every taking home a colossal sum of money—before taxes, after all. Similarly, the Mega Millions has produced staggering jackpots, including the $1.537 billion prize awarded on October 23, 2018. Such quantities not solely make headlines but also increase questions about financial administration, life choices, and even private relationships for the winners. With so much cash at stake, many winners seek the recommendation of monetary planners and psychologists to navigate the sudden wealth and the changes it brings.
